15 seconds of fame

You know how when you see guests on those 24-hour news network programs? Do you ever wonder if, prior to that segment, the guest in question:

• Arose 2 hours earlier than usual
• Prepared her kids for the arrival of their grandmother
• Dressed, fretted over her hair, fretted over her makeup
• Came dangerously close to having her outfit ruined by a blowout diaper
• Waited to be picked up by a car service
• Loaded the baby and big brother (official baby-holder) into the car
• Rode two hours into the city
• Rushed to Starbucks to get something to eat before the segment started
• Realized that the food options at Starbucks totally stink
• Breastfed in the TV studio’s bathroom (I am not a bathroom-nurser generally but NOWHERE ELSE TO SIT)
• Got all rigged up to microphone, headphones, etc
• Waited around for 25 minutes trying not to get too nervous

Just to share about 15 seconds of her thoughts?

Well, now you know. Sometimes, that’s the way it goes.
